DALIAN. Domestic demand for pumpkin seeds has surged in China as the Golden Week will be celebrated at the start of October. Traders are forcing processors to pay high prices.

Traders set prices at will

China's Golden Week holiday marks the founding of the People's Republic around 1 October and has prompted domestic demand for shine skin kernels to rise sharply. As only few traders still hold sufficient supplies they can set the prices they like and last year's crop is trading higher. Roasters and other processors have no other option but to accept these offers.
